'Why northeast politically orphaned': Congress poses 10 questions to BJP on Assam

Updated - January 30, 2026 02:38 pm IST - New Delhi Congress leader Pawan Khera with Assam Pradesh Congress Committee (APCC) President Gaurav Gogoi. File | Photo Credit: ANI With Home Minister Amit Shah visiting Assam, the Congress on Friday (January 30, 2026) posed 10 questions to the BJP and asked why have the people of state and the entire Northeast been "politically orphaned".
